Agentic AI Powers NICE's Strong Quarter and Future Releases

Agentic AI concept image with a silhouetted man and glowing question mark.

Agentic AI: The Driving Force Behind NICE's Success

NICE has recently highlighted the transformative power of agentic AI during its Q4 2024 earnings call. CEO Scott Russell emphasized that this innovative approach has not only played a crucial role in the company's exceptional quarterly results but also set a new standard in the rapidly evolving AI landscape. The real success story lies within the CXone Mpower platform, where agentic AI is at the core of many large-scale deals, showcasing its impact on customer engagement and operational efficiency.

Understanding Agentic AI and Its Market Implications

Agentic AI refers to an intelligent automation framework that empowers AI systems to operate semi-autonomously, allowing for a seamless collaboration between human agents and automated systems. The technology has proven beneficial across various sectors, especially in customer service, where it facilitates enhanced interactions and streamlined processes. As Russell pointed out, nearly all significant CXone Mpower deals—including partnerships with a major global retailer and prominent universities—are now powered by advanced AI capabilities, indicating a significant shift in how organizations leverage technology for better service delivery.

The Financial Upsurge: Proving the Value of AI Solutions

NICE's financial results for Q4 2024 paint a promising picture. The company recorded an impressive 24% growth in cloud revenue, reaching $534 million. This robust performance is largely attributed to the integration of agentic AI across its platforms. By consolidating its technology stack and prioritizing AI solutions, organizations saw measurable ROI—like a university expecting a 30% return from its investment in AI-enhanced CX solutions. Such statistics are compelling, pushing more businesses to consider similar deployments.

Potential Future Developments in AI Agents

Despite the current absence of directly available AI agents from NICE, Russell hinted at exciting possibilities for the future. His discussion on the company's strategic partnerships and market expansions suggests a potential pivot towards developing AI agents might be on the horizon. The continued focus on agentic AI indicates that NICE is preparing to not only maintain its leadership but possibly introduce AI agents that could further transform customer experience, propelling the company into new industry domains.

Responding to the Landscape of AI in Customer Service

As industries worldwide adapt to technological advancements, consumer expectations evolve, resulting in a pressing demand for seamless AI integration. NICE's AI Value Calculator, which estimates potential savings for centers adopting AI solutions, reflects the company's commitment to transparency and empowerment in the customer service sector. This aligns with research suggesting that 30% of customer interactions currently involve both AI and human agents—a figure projected to rise significantly in the coming years. These shifts highlight the critical importance of preparing for an AI-driven service paradigm.

Why Families Are Suing Character.AI: Implications for AI and Mental Health

Update AI Technology Under Fire: Lawsuits and Mental Health Concerns The emergence of AI technology has revolutionized many fields, from education to entertainment. However, the impact of AI systems, particularly in relation to mental health, has become a focal point of debate and concern. Recently, a lawsuit against Character Technologies, Inc., the developer behind the Character.AI app, has shed light on the darker side of these innovations. Families of three minors allege that the AI-driven chatbots played a significant role in the tragic suicides and suicide attempts of their children. This lawsuit raises essential questions about the responsibilities of tech companies and the potential psychological effects of their products. Understanding the Context: AI's Role in Mental Health Artificial intelligence technologies, while providing engaging and interactive experiences, bring with them substantial ethical responsibilities. In November 2021, the American Psychological Association issued a report cautioning against the use of AI in psychological settings without stringent guidelines and regulations. The lawsuit against Character.AI highlights this sentiment, emphasizing the potential for harm when technology, particularly AI that simulates human-like interaction, intersects with vulnerable individuals. Family Stories Bring Human Element to Lawsuit The families involved in the lawsuit are not just statistics; their stories emphasize the urgency of this issue. They claim that the chatbots provided what they perceived as actionable advice and support, which may have exacerbated their children's mental health struggles. Such narratives can evoke empathy and a sense of urgency in evaluating the responsibility of tech companies. How can AI developers ensure their products do not inadvertently lead users down dangerous paths? A Broader Examination: AI and Child Safety Beyond Character.AI, additional systems, including Google's Family Link app, are also implicated in the complaint. These services are designed to keep children safe online but may have limitations that parents are not fully aware of. This raises critical discussions regarding transparency in technology and adapting existing systems to better safeguard the mental health of young users. What can be done to improve these protective measures? The Role of AI Companies and Legal Implications This lawsuit is likely just one of many that could emerge as technology continues to evolve alongside societal norms and expectations. As the legal landscape adapts to new technology, it may pave the way for stricter regulations surrounding AI and its application, particularly when minors are involved. Legal experts note that these cases will push tech companies to rethink their design philosophies and consider user safety from the ground up.
